Credit Admiral Overview
Credit Admiral has been around since 2018, based in McKinney, Texas, with a clear mission to offer done-for-you credit repair services for consumers across the U.S.
What sets them apart is their focus on individuals and couples seeking credit score improvement for mortgage or auto loan purposes. Their approach centers on personalized credit dispute management tailored to each client’s unique credit report rather than DIY tools or generic software solutions.

Credit Admiral Pricing
How much should you expect to pay?
Credit Admiral pricing is straightforward with transparent monthly fees and a one-time setup cost. They offer two main plans tailored for individuals or couples, making it clear what you’ll pay and what services you’ll receive without hidden charges or long-term contracts.
Plan | Price & Features |
---|---|
Personal Plan | $179 one-time setup + $89/month • Initial credit report audit and strategy session • Dispute letters & creditor interventions for one person • Full client portal access • Ongoing support and updates |
Couple Plan | $279 one-time setup + $149/month • All Personal Plan features for two people • Coordinated credit repair management • Access to client portal for both accounts • Ongoing personalized support |

2. Trial/Demo Options
Helpful evaluation options exist.
While there’s no free trial, Credit Admiral offers a free initial consultation to assess your credit situation, helping you understand if their service is a good fit before spending money. Plus, their 90-day money-back guarantee guards your investment if results don’t materialize.

Best Credit Admiral Alternatives
Too many credit repair options to consider?
The best Credit Admiral alternatives include several strong competitors, each fitting different budgets, service preferences, and credit repair needs. From my competitive analysis, understanding these differences helps you choose what truly suits your situation.
1. Lexington Law
Prefer trusted, lawyer-led credit repairs?
Lexington Law stands out if you want the credibility of a large, established law firm guiding your credit repair. This alternative is ideal for those who value formal legal backing and are less focused on personalized client engagement. Their pricing is similar to Credit Admiral, but they can feel more corporate and less hands-on.
Choose Lexington Law when brand trust and a lawyer-driven approach weigh more than personalized coaching.
2. Credit Saint
Looking for aggressive dispute tactics?
Credit Saint appeals if your priority is a structured, aggressive dispute process backed by a money-back guarantee. Their tiered packages, like the “Clean Slate,” focus on high-intensity disputes with clear outcomes. You should consider this alternative when you want more upfront certainty and are willing to pay higher initial fees for that service level.
Opt for Credit Saint when you want a confident, results-driven package with financial protections.
3. Sky Blue Credit
Need straightforward, fast credit repair?
Sky Blue Credit offers a simple pricing model and a quicker dispute cycle that challenges many items each month. From my analysis, Sky Blue Credit’s simpler approach reduces confusion and can speed up results without complicated tiered plans. This alternative is great if you want no-frills service with transparent, predictable costs.
Go with Sky Blue Credit when you prefer faster dispute processing and simple, flat-rate pricing.
4. The Credit Pros
Want credit repair plus extra protections?
The Credit Pros bundles credit repair with identity monitoring and theft protection through partners like IdentityIQ. This all-in-one financial wellness alternative works well if you want to tackle credit issues alongside broader financial security. However, their higher monthly fees reflect these additional bundled services.
Consider The Credit Pros if you need credit repair combined with identity and credit monitoring.
